Eddie Howe is the manager of Newcastle United, where he has overseen a significant period of investment and restructuring since arriving in November 2021. The former defender has established a clear footballing philosophy at St James' Park, emphasising pressing, athleticism and attacking intent whilst building a squad capable of competing at the top of the Premier League.
Howe began his managerial career at Bournemouth in 2009, where he spent over a decade overseeing the club's rise from the lower divisions to the top flight. He secured promotion to the Premier League twice and guided Bournemouth to consecutive top-half finishes, earning widespread respect for his progressive approach and development of young talent. Before Bournemouth, he had managed Burnley for a brief spell and combined a modest playing career with early coaching roles. His appointment at Newcastle represented a significant step up, and he has since become a central figure in the club's ambitious plans under new ownership.
